Gas tube may be substituted for carbon block to increase protection and lower maintenance cost.
If the DLP protector is provided, then primary protection is required on the network side of the facilities.
If the TL31M or channel service unit (CSU) is provided, then primary protection must be provided on the network side of the facilities. The
TN760C cannot be directly connected to exposed facilities.
The TN555 does not have tip and ring connections. It connects directly to the TN767 via a special "Y" cable.
AT&T 5-pin plug-in protector units and primary protetectors that begin with the number 4 are equipped with heat coils that provide sneak-
current protection.
Primary and sneak-current protection can be provided simultaneously by using carbon blocks (4BlC), wide-gap gas tubes (4BIE-W). or solid-
state protectors (4C1S). Primary protector with a "4" prefix are preferred but not required. 3B/3C protector series can be used after a thorough
site investigation that determines there is no need for sneak-current protection no chance of a power cross.
The 7500 ISDN-BRI (integrated services digital network-basic rate interface) requires a 4C3S-75 be placed on the switch and a carbon
block on the terminal end.
For TN754 circuit packs, the 4C3S-75 protector is only appropriate for vintage 15.
